Log Message:
-----------
Goodbye mediawiki.util.test. In no particular order:
* Uses ugly eval()
* Initially meant to cross-browser test mediawiki.util.test, (re|ab|)used for
random other tests
* Uses ugly html-element innerText comparison to validate tests
* Loaded for all debug=true requests
* Not automatable, not distributeable, not pushable, not compatible with
TestSwarm.
* I wrote it on a late sunday night because we needed it.
* QUnit is the opposite of this.
To run the test suite: visit /w/resources/test/
